The third week I tried to go all professional and took them up to the front bedroom where I have a green screen set up. My idea was to remove the green background and insert my own. This might have worked quite well, except that it turns out that floral arrangements tend to have green bits in them, so when I “disappeared” the background, many of the stems and leaves also disappeared, so we’re going with a nice green artistic back drop.
